Here we have a 2020 Tudor Black Bay 58 Black on Bracelet 79030N that pays tribute to their first divers; introduced in 1958, the Ref 7924 had a 39mm case and a big crown that achieved 200m water resistance, which was some achievement back then. A 39mm stainless steel case features polished and satin finishes, with the curve of the case tapering towards the lugs. The lug-to-lug length measures 47.5mm, and the case thickness is 12mm, providing the watch with an impressive wrist presence. On the right side is a screw-down signed crown, unidirectional dive bezel with 60-minute numerals on a matte black aluminium insert; at 12 o’clock, we have the characteristic red inverted triangle and lume pip. A domed sapphire crystal AR-coated protects a matte black dial, a gold-toned minute track is precisely executed with applied gold-toned disc and baton hour markers coated in Super LumiNova, and gold-toned Snowflake hands are coated in Super-LumiNova, complemented by a gold-toned Snowflake counterbalance sweeping second hand. The warm tones of the dial, indexes and hands add a vintage aesthetic to this distinctive dive watch. On the reverse, a coin-edged screw-down case back, inside we have their in-house automatic Calibre MT5402 (COSC) Certified Chronometer, 25 jewels, 28,800 beats per hour and a bidirectional rotor system that provides a very impressive power reserve. The watch comes paired with its original 20mm Tudor stainless steel Oyster bracelet, a simulated rivet-style bracelet that utilises screws to remove the links, featuring a signed folding clasp; all links are included, and the watch comes with its Tudor presentation box, swing tag and paperwork.
